Bandits rape two minors, attack others in Kwara - NSCDC

Date: 2021-11-04

The Nigeria Security and Civil Defence Corps (NSCDC) has confirmed that gunmen have attacked Nuku village in Kaiama Local Government Area of Kwara.

This is contained in a statement signed by the Spokesman of Kwara Command of the corps, Babawale Afolabi, and made available to newsmen in Ilorin on Thursday.

Mr Afolabi said that the gunmen abducted two minors of the same family and injured the head of the family and one other person with machete.

He said that the abducted girls were later released after the abductors raped them.

"In the early hours of November 3, some yet to be identified gunmen invaded Alhaji Hassan Yunusa's settlement, at Nuku village in Kaiama.

"Investigation revealed that the assailants were actually looking for money, as they ransacked the whole place and could not find anything.

"They attacked Alhaji Yunusa and Woru Yunusa with multiple machete wounds and went away with two girls, but later released them few hours later.

"It was discovered that the abductors had canal knowledge of the innocent girls," he said.

The spokesman said that the two victims were receiving medical treatment at a medical facility and series of medical tests were carried out on them.

He said that security operatives "had started investigation to apprehend the evil men for prosecution to seve as a deterrent". (NAN)
